Towards a Design Framework for Controlled Hybrid Social Games
Verhagen, Harko; Noriega, Pablo and d'Inverno, Mark.
2013.
'Towards a Design Framework for Controlled Hybrid Social Games'.
In: The Society for the Study of Artificial Intelligence and the Simulation of Behaviour. Exeter, UK.
[Conference or Workshop Item]
We propose a framework for designing and deploying games where social behaviour is kept under control. This framework may also be used for designing other dynamic coordinated social spaces.
